About G3D Mark
G3D Mark is a standard benchmark that measures graphics performance in real-world gaming scenarios. It simplifies comparing cards from different brands, where higher scores directly correlate with better fps and smoother gaming experiences.

GeForce 9600M GT
The GeForce 9600M GT is manufactured by NVIDIA. It was released in July 15 2008. It features the G9x architecture. The core clock speed is 500 MHz. It has 224 shading units. The thermal design power (TDP) is 150W. Manufactured using 65 nm process technology. G3D Mark benchmark score: 163 points.

Radeon HD 4350
The Radeon HD 4350 is manufactured by AMD. It was released in June 25 2008. It features the TeraScale architecture. The core clock speed is 625 MHz. It has 800 shading units. The thermal design power (TDP) is 110W. Manufactured using 55 nm process technology. G3D Mark benchmark score: 165 points. Launch price was $199.

Display & API Support
DirectX support: 10.0 (GeForce 9600M GT) vs 10.1 (Radeon HD 4350). OpenGL: 3.3 vs 3.3. Maximum simultaneous displays: 1 vs 3.
| Feature | GeForce 9600M GT | Radeon HD 4350 |
|---|---|---|
| DirectX | 10.0 | 10.1 |
| OpenGL | 3.3 | 3.3 |
| Max Displays | 1 | 3+200% |
Media & Encoding
Decoder: PureVideo HD VP3 vs UVD 2.2. Supported codecs: MPEG-2,H.264,VC-1 (GeForce 9600M GT) vs H.264,VC-1,MPEG-2 (Radeon HD 4350).
| Feature | GeForce 9600M GT | Radeon HD 4350 |
|---|---|---|
| Encoder | No | — |
| Decoder | PureVideo HD VP3 | UVD 2.2 |
| Codecs | MPEG-2,H.264,VC-1 | H.264,VC-1,MPEG-2 |
